Templeton Area Redevelopment
For more than a decade YVR has been planning to redevelop approximately 14 hectares (35 acres) of airport land in the Templeton Area for a cargo and logistics facility.
A proposed new facility will modernize systems to process and transport goods more efficiently throughout B.C. and around the world. Since 2017, YVR has conducted multiple phases of engagement with the community of Burkeville, a Sea Island residential neighbourhood adjacent to the development, related to construction of the cargo and logistics facility and development of the Templeton Corridor.
This area has always been utilized and reserved for operational use. Under YVR’s Land Use Plan, the Templeton redevelopment area is designated for Groundside Commercial and Airside land use, which allows for business uses requiring access for aircraft operations or vehicle access to the airfield. To help keep YVR efficient and environmentally sustainable, any future redevelopment of these airside lands must be based on highest and best use of the approved land use designation.
Construction of the Templeton Corridor was completed in 2021. This greenspace was created to act as a buffer between airport operations and the Burkeville community. It was designed based on community feedback in preparation for development of the cargo and logistics facility.

- In November 2017, YVR began initial engagement with Burkeville residents about the Templeton Area Redevelopment Project.
- Launched an online survey to gather community input (November 23 - December 14, 2017). Members of the Burkeville Community Facebook group also invited to participate and provided with a link to the online survey.
- Compiled a Consultation Summary Report reflecting the input of the 136 Burkeville residents who responded to the survey and distributed it to those that requested project updates. (January 12, 2018)
